The Chinese Zodiac or horoscope is based on a twelve year cycle. Each year of the lunar calendar is associated with one of 12 animal signs. Your year of birth will determine your Chinese Zodiac or Horoscope sign. The Chinese associate each animal with certain or unique characteristics, personalities and fortune. Each person will have different personalities or characteristics based on their blood type as well.

The 12 animals are rat, ox, tiger, rabbit, dragon, snake, horse, goat, monkey, rooster, dog and pig. If you are born in the years 1928, 1940, 1952, 1964, 1976, 1988, 2000 and 2012, then your Chinese zodiac or horoscope is the Dragon.

Many people refer to the Chinese Horoscope and Zodiac to get general guidance in their lives as well as in the areas of career, love or marriage. As an important part of the traditional Chinese culture, the Chinese Zodiac culture has long been recognized and accepted by the Chinese people.

Your birth year determines your Chinese zodiac sign according to the Chinese lunar calendar. Which animal sign are you?

Rat: 1960, 1972, 1984, 1996, 2008
Ox: 1961, 1973, 1985, 1997, 2009
Tiger: 1962, 1974, 1986, 1998, 2010
Rabbit: 1963, 1975, 1987, 1999, 2011
Dragon: 1964, 1976, 1988, 2000, 2012
Snake: 1965, 1977, 1989, 2001, 2013
Horse: 1966, 1978, 1990, 2002, 2014
Goat: 1967, 1979, 1991, 2003, 2015
Monkey: 1968, 1980, 1992, 2004, 2016
Rooster: 1969, 1981, 1993, 2005, 2017
Dog: 1970, 1982, 1994, 2006, 2018
Pig: 1971, 1983, 1995, 2007, 2019
